C++primer plus第六版课后编程练习答案4.9

来源:互联网 发布:linux exec < > 编辑:程序博客网 时间:2024/05/17 15:16
#include<iostream>#include<string>using namespace std;struct CandyBar{char pinpai[20];double weight;int kaluli;};  void main(){CandyBar *snack=new CandyBar[3];char str[]="string";for(int i=0;i<3;i++){strcpy(snack[i].pinpai,str);//用指针创建的数组在使用时用.strcat(snack[i].pinpai,"hh");snack[i].weight=i;snack[i].kaluli=i*10;}for(i=0;i<3;i++){cout<<"糖块的品牌:"<<snack[i].pinpai<<endl<<"糖块的重量:"<<snack[i].weight<<endl<<"糖块的卡路里含量:"<<snack[i].kaluli<<endl;}delete [] snack;}

0 0
原创粉丝点击